Description
This Honey Garlic Salmon recipe is a delicious and easy way to prepare salmon. The combination of sweet honey, tangy vinegar, and fragrant garlic creates a flavorful dish that is sure to impress.
Ingredients
For the Salmon:
- 12 oz. salmon, cut into 2–3 fillet strips
- Salt
- Black pepper
- 1 pinch cayenne pepper
For the Honey Garlic Glaze:
- 2 tablespoons honey
- 1 tablespoon warm water
- 1 1/2 teaspoons apple cider vinegar or lemon juice
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 3 cloves garlic, minced
- 1/2 lemon, sliced into wedges
- 1 tablespoon chopped parsley
Instructions
- Season the Salmon: Season the surface of the salmon with salt, black pepper, and cayenne pepper, then set aside.
- Prepare the Glaze: In a bowl, combine honey, water, apple cider vinegar or lemon juice, and a pinch of salt. Stir well to mix.
- Cook the Salmon: Heat an oven-safe skillet over high heat. Pan-fry the salmon, skin side down, for 1 minute. Flip and cook for another minute, then turn over again.
- Add Flavors: Sauté garlic until slightly browned. Add the honey mixture and lemon wedges to the skillet. Reduce the sauce until sticky.
- Broil the Salmon: Optional step – broil the salmon in the oven for 1 minute until slightly charred.
- Serve: Top with parsley and serve immediately.
